More and more I find WotC is WizKids in slow motion.

Both created a particular sector in the game market.

Both bought an existing RPG company.

Both companies, while independent were innovative and willing to try out new games to see if they'd take off, though most didn't.

Both eventually got bought themselves.

Both stopped innovating shortly after being bought.

Both gradually squeezed their budget tighter and tighter until they were dropping product lines that did well for themselves, but didn't return a big enough profit margin.

Both dropped licensed properties that should have been an easy market for them because the licenses were too expensive.

WizKids eventually worked their way down to selling 3 product lines and two board games before their parent company decided that there was no way to squeeze the company any harder to improve the profit margin.

WizKids closed under Topps, divided up, and parts of what WizKids were been was sold off to NECA, who relaunched the WizKids label and its most popular product line.

Wizards is down to 5 product lines, with two or more of those lines possibly on life support. In the past few years they killed the two miniatures games they were best known for.

My expectation will be that WotC will shave off two or more lines over the next year. After that, barring a miracle, Hasbro will effectively shut them down, sell off portions, license others, and use the WotC name as a label for in-house product, the way they do with Avalon Hill and such.

And really, it's not a slight against WotC. It's just the situation they're in.

By 2013 look for D&D 5th ed from Paizo. Magic will still be Hasbro, but in house. The rest will probably be gone.
